Entrance elevation of the Astoria Cinema in Stockwell Road, Brixton. The cinema was designed by Edward A Stone, opening in 1929. After closure in 1972 it was saved from demolition due to listed building status, but did not reopen until 1981 as a concert venue, later becoming O2 Brixton Academy.From the Drainage Records.
